We are looking for a passionate and experienced Journalist to take on the role of Bureau Chief in the fastest growing region in Canada.

In this position, the dedicated news leader will be expected to coordinate news coverage of Surrey, South Surrey, White Rock, North Delta, and Cloverdale with an emphasis on hyperlocal community news and in-depth meaningful storytelling across multiple platforms, including online and in weekly print products.

The successful applicant will be supported by two Publishers and the Editorial Director.

Qualifications include:

  • Excellent news judgement and experience in digital hyperlocal community news reporting.
  • Ability to analyze audience data and translate into storytelling and assigning decision-making.
  • Strong editing skills with a considerate and collaborative approach to providing feedback.
  • Nuanced understanding of today’s media landscape.
  • Adept critical thinking skills.
  • A passion for mentoring, as well as constant learning in a fast-paced environment.

Black Press Media places key importance on the ability to maintain ongoing website optimization and the development of timely news coverage, driving immediacy and audience engagement. Outstanding leadership skills and demonstrated abilities to direct and mentor a large team of Journalists and Editors are vital.

Applicants must hold formal journalism degrees or diplomas, with experience as an Editor in a digital environment. Broadcast training and work experience in the field are distinct assets.

Expected annual salary: $75,000.
